    Shocking Attempted Mall Kidnapping Caught on Camera in Virginia — Suspect Arrested!

    WamalaBy WamalaAugust 1, 2025No Comments3 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est WhatsApp Email

    A terrifying incident played out at a shopping mall in Fairfax County, Virginia, where a 26-year-old man allegedly tried to abduct a toddler in broad daylight — and the entire encounter was caught on surveillance footage.

    The Fairfax County Police Department released the shocking video this week, and it’s every parent’s worst nightmare.

    Video Captures Calm and Calculated Attempt

    The clip, taken from inside Fair Oaks Shopping Center on July 18, shows a man — identified as Andres Caceres Jaldin — walking up to a small child, scooping her up off the ground, and calmly walking away as if nothing was wrong.

    The scariest part?

    The little girl doesn’t appear to scream or struggle — and the man exits the frame like it’s an ordinary moment, not a crime in progress.

    The Mother Stepped In Just In Time ‍

    According to police, the child had wandered away from a designated indoor play area when she crossed paths with Jaldin.

    Thankfully, her mother spotted the alarming situation just in time and intervened while they were still inside the mall, confronting the man before anything worse could happen.

    The girl was safely returned to her mom — but the story doesn’t end there.

    The Suspect’s Shocking Background Revealed

    Authorities say Jaldin had stolen a car earlier that same day, and it was through that investigation that police tracked him to a local motel, where he was arrested without incident.

    He’s now been charged with two major felonies:

    • Abduction of a Minor
    • Grand Larceny – Auto Theft

    He’s currently being held without bail, and police confirm he has a history of prior legal troubles and documented mental health issues.

    Fairfax County PD Speaks Out

    Police are calling the situation deeply disturbing, especially given how smoothly the attempted abduction unfolded. The surveillance footage is being used to highlight the importance of keeping a close eye on children in public spaces, even those that seem family-friendly.

    Fairfax County Police are urging any other potential witnesses to come forward as the investigation continues.
